If you’re working during Spring Break or just want to keep your kiddos’ minds occupied with something other than video games, Netflix and YouTube, consider the following options:
- OKC Parks & Recreation has tons of activities and opportunities, including fitness, outdoor adventures and skateboarding! Check out the page to look ahead to summer camps as well.
- The OKC Zoo has day camps with lots of educational opportunities, activities and fun for the entire week (note: as of the time of writing the Spring Break camps are sold out but you can still join a waitlist—and check out the info on summer camp opportunities!).
- Science Museum Oklahoma has three different camps for different age groups, but one thing they have in common is all manner of hands-on science-based fun.
- The National Cowboy & Western Heritage Museum has a Spring Break sneak peek of their “Liichokoshkomo’” (a Chickasaw phrase for “Let’s play”) exhibit, a place for children and families to enjoy STEAM-related topics and play right in the Museum’s backyard, March 14 – 20, 2020.
- Get your kicks at Soccer City’s Spring Break camp for ages 4-15.
- Kids Spring Academy at Topgolf is a three-day camp to teach fundamentals, etiquette and a good time.
- Don’t let your kids throw away their shot at developing stage presence, as Lyric Theater’s Thelma Gaylord Academy will host their “Lin-Manuel Miranda Camp: Take 2” for ages 7-16 March 16-20.
- Oklahoma Children’s Theatre also has a Spring Break camp for ages 5-13, March 16-20 featuring a variety of different shows.
- OKC Thunder will hold camps in Bethany and Yukon during the break so check out what dates fit your schedule.
- It’s not a “camp” per se, but RIVERSPORT OKC will open land adventures, flatwater kayaking and SUP for the season March 14 and will be open daily the entire break, then weekends through April (whitewater rafting, kayaking and tubing will open in May).
